Output 621ffa70939684d7e92a2d8d19ee429b53bfad357b707e1294b3617561c2649d:2

value
31116
script pubkey
OP_0 OP_PUSHBYTES_20 72fab3cebe888f9132014ee6a978711d8a1ce86e
address
tb1qwtat8n473z8ezvspfmn2j7r3rk9pe6rwcv7d56
transaction
621ffa70939684d7e92a2d8d19ee429b53bfad357b707e1294b3617561c2649d
confirmations
81540
spent
true